Nine persons were arrested in Yambol district during a specialised police operation on March 10. They have committed crimes against property and possession of narcotics. Two of those arrested have been declared wanted by the state.
Checks were carried out on 19 persons with previous criminal record. In the course of the police actions, data were collected and the perpetrators were identified in 5 pre-trial proceedings. 10 checkpoints were established in the territory of the district.
So far 467 vehicles and 588 persons have been checked. 128 violations of the Road Traffic Act have been detected and administrative penalties have been imposed. 17 warning reports under the Ministry of Interior Act were issued.
67 private homes and commercial establishments were checked. The control authorities issued 22 notices for various administrative offences and imposed 107 tickets. The specialised police operation on the territory of Yambol region is to counter household crime and vote buying for the upcoming elections. It is being carried out in cooperation with the gendarmerie, the Regional Directorate of Police, the National Revenue Agency and the Commission for Consumer Protection.
